Get started3 Twmbarlwm Rise is a four-bedroom detached house in Henllys, Cwmbran, Cwmbran (NP44 6EB). It has a recorded floor area of 111 m² (around 1195 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(November 2013)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in December 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and window efficiency went from Average to Good; while lighting d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84). The latest certificate is from November 2013,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 6.9%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£329,000 is 37.1% above the 2014 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£201/sq ft) was about 26.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 12 years ago, in February 2014.
